I always wondered why the Bowl of Winds was supposed to bind the rebels to Rand in the first place; it only had a semi-binding effect because Elayne lied about it needing men, when it didn't. (iirc, only women were in the circle to use it, which is when the AS made their (first) crappy deal with the Sea Folk to get their help to use it. One of the properties of the bowl was that it channeled/used saidin by itself even though only women were channeling into it.)

Makes me wonder how the Bowl would have bound the rebels to Rand without Elayne's lie, unless I just missed something.
